How they compare
Jordan currently reports 0.0213 t per person against 0.0197 t per person in Dominica, a difference of 0.0016 t per person.
That makes Jordan's figure about 1.1 times Dominica's.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1989 it was Dominica ahead.
Dominica ranks 54th and Jordan ranks 51st of 184 countries.
Across the 5 decades both report, Dominica averaged higher in 3 and Jordan in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Dominica | Jordan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0.0222 t per person | 0.0088 t per person | 0.0134 t per person | Dominica |
| 1990s | 0.0365 t per person | 0.0089 t per person | 0.0276 t per person | Dominica |
| 2000s | 0.0302 t per person | 0.014 t per person | 0.0162 t per person | Dominica |
| 2010s | 0.0052 t per person | 0.0165 t per person | 0.0113 t per person | Jordan |
| 2020s | 0.0048 t per person | 0.0188 t per person | 0.014 t per person | Jordan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
